Ethereum Could Skyrocket to $1.5 Million per Token, Says EMJ Capital Founder
In a bold forecast that has grabbed the attention of the crypto community, Eric Jackson, founder of EMJ Capital, has projected that Ethereum (ETH) could potentially rise more than 100-fold over time, reaching a staggering price of $1.5 million per token. Jackson believes that certain market developments, notably the approval of Ether staking exchange-traded funds (ETFs) in the United States, could serve as key catalysts to ignite a massive rally in Ethereumâs value.
Ethereum Underpriced and Positioned for Growth
Jackson shared his analysis on social media platform X, explaining that the Ethereum network is currently undervalued, despite quietly becoming the dominant infrastructure for crypto transactions. âEthereum is quietly becoming the dominant rail system to transact in crypto with deflationary economics,â he stated, emphasizing the platformâs growing utility and inherent scarcity due to its tokenomics.
Staking ETFs Could Unleash Massive Demand
A major factor behind Jacksonâs bullish outlook is the anticipated approval of Ether ETFs that include staking features. While the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) allowed the launch of Ether ETFs earlier in July 2024, these products have not yet incorporated staking â a mechanism that lets holders earn yields by locking up their ETH to support the network. Analysts expect the SEC will greenlight staking-based Ether ETFs later this year, potentially before October.
Jackson pointed out that many investors mistakenly believe that Ethereumâs current price already reflects the future approval of these ETFs. Historical data shows that Ether ETFs have significantly lagged behind Bitcoin ETFs in trading volume, signaling that broader staking ETF approval remains an unpriced catalyst. He said, âOnce ETH becomes a productive, staked asset within an ETF wrapper, itâs no longer just âdigital oil.â Itâs an institutional-grade yield product.â This shift could dramatically augment demand, shrinking the circulating supply through increased staking and inflows from traditional financiers.
Institutional Adoption and Blockchain Commerce
Beyond ETFs, Jackson cited the ongoing adoption of Ethereumâs blockchain by prominent companies as a critical driver for the tokenâs value. Industry giants such as Circle Internet Group (stablecoin issuer), Coinbase (crypto exchange), Shopify (e-commerce platform), and Robinhood (trading app) integrate Ethereum for various operational uses or provide user access to its network.
âIf major companies that use the blockchain continue to grow, and some part of commerce transitions to crypto away from fiat, then you believe in ETH,â Jackson explained. He believes that if this âconversion to ETH commerce truly happens,â Ethereumâs price could ascend to $1.5 million over time.
Mid-Term Price Targets: Base and Bull Cases
Focusing on nearer-term price movements, Jackson provided a âbase caseâ scenario in which Ether could reach $10,000 by the end of the current market cycle, expected around March 2026. His âbull caseâ envisions ETH hitting $15,000, contingent on stronger-than-anticipated adoption of Layer 2 (L2) blockchains and inflows driven by staking ETF approvals.
Jackson also noted that his forecasts do not yet factor in potential breakthroughs in decentralized finance (DeFi), stablecoins, and enhanced user activity on platforms like Robinhood and Coinbase via L2 networks. Including these could result in Ethereum becoming a â100-bagger,â representing a 100-times gain from current prices.
